aish this does the heart good - watching the previews in the previous, ep was worried this would be as depressing as the 1st ep. it was sad (just not depressing) watching a good parent struggle cause he's all alone. and the only option he had, was to leave his kid home alone or in a foster home. i get his reluctance. ****************************************************************************************************************************************logically he didn't want to abandon his child. but working the hrs he was working, let alone the way those d*cks in that company were treating him. he really had no other go. so i get why everyone was insisting the father give up temporary custody on his baby-girl. cause the way things were now, she was hurting and so was he. so he made a tough choice now - so it would help them both in the longer run. *******************************************************************************************************************************************************************Sabashima at the start of this drama seemed whipped by Ayumi, so seeing his macho man attitude was a bit shocking. but i guess with Shirota's looks and the notice he was receiving from women - anyone would be blinded by the possibilities. glad he came around in the end. ******************************************************************************************************************************* also love Shirota - the one in Sabashima's body. he could be half-assing it, but he's giving it his all, not only to fill Sabashima's shoes but to help Sabashima do his job with the kids. he's a really good guy (well a bit of a pushover) which is sweet when dealing with abused kids - but not when dealing with jaded teens, so hope some of Sabashima rubs off on him.
